So, 'Women's Hands' from 1981—it's this intriguing drama that dives into the complexities of femininity through the lens of a man's experience. The pacing is a bit languid, allowing for some contemplative moments that really draw you into the atmosphere. The film captures this unique essence of mystery surrounding female hands, which may sound odd, but it's surprisingly profound. The performances, though understated, have a subtlety that brings depth to the characters. You can feel the weight of social dynamics and identity woven throughout. It's distinctive in how it uses practical effects to highlight the tactile nature of its themes without being overly flashy. Not your run-of-the-mill drama, for sure.
